Snow Globe Boats
Snow Globe is such a beautiful ink for a seascape! I love opening a new ink each day leading to Christmas - especially when I can discover one as chromatic as this! The color bleeds into lovely turquoise and lavender on the wet paper, yet remains very dark when applied with a dip pen. The shifts are striking, and serene. Baltic Breeze
It's so exciting to open the very first ink from Diamine's Inkvent Calendar 2024!! This is the best possible advent calendar for any artist! I get to open a little present each day right up to Christmas, and create tiny masterpieces with each one! I dropped this ink into a wet sky abs allowed it to spread down naturally. The chroma that resulted was so lovely! I then penned in the foreground with a glass dip pen, using a wet brush to move the ink a little. Bold Sunset Sailing
Feeling bold today, the palette knife was calling my name. I had sold a sailboat painting last week, and the memories of so many other seascapes came flooding back. Using personal photos on my phone, I started this demo in class today to assist a student through the process. This is painted entirely with my Princeton Catalyst, which I normally prefer to any metal knife. The handle was too long to fit in my pocket box, so I took the head off the handle, holding it from the ferrel end! It slid right off, and I can stick it right back on for normal use! It is super fun to get chunky with the paint, while using the photo as a "jumping off point" for my painting. It gives me some guidance, as I let the whims of the paint run wild.
